Salesforce to Announce New Cloud Computing Initiative Today

By Krishnan Subramanian on November 3, 2008

Salesforce.com will announce a new initiative, called Force.com Sites, today at the end of the keynote by Marc Benioff, CEO, at the Dreamforce User Conference. They plan to extend their Force.com platform and compete with other platform as a service offerings like Google App Engine. Till now, the Force.com platform served business users to develop [...]
